Roofing repairs vary depending on the extent of the damage and the materials involved. If your leak is isolated to a few shingles, the fix is usually straightforward. However, if the underlying decking is rotted or the flashing around your chimney is compromised, the labor and material needs increase. Steep roof pitches can also add to the cost due to safety requirements. We assess your unique situation to give you a clear picture of what is needed.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.
Commercial roofing involves specialized systems like TPO, EPDM, or modified bitumen for flat or low-slope business structures. You need this service if your flat roof is pooling water, showing cracks, or leaking into your workspace. Because commercial systems differ significantly from residential ones, they require specific expertise in sealing seams and drainage.
